The seo report has Expired!
Get your
Full Seo Report
here.
you can try this out
nych.com
 
Read Full Article
datagenie.technology
 
get more
tackaavguld.se
 
Discover More Here
deluxeaffaire.ch
 
try these out
ibec-ventures.org